One such indispensable chiral intermediate gaining significant traction is (R)-(+)-2-Methyl-2-propanesulfinamide (CAS 196929-78-9). This compound, often referred to as Ellman's sulfinamide, plays a pivotal role in asymmetric synthesis. Its unique sulfinamide functional group allows it to act as a highly effective chiral auxiliary, facilitating diastereoselective additions to imines derived from aldehydes and ketones. This capability is fundamental for the efficient and controlled synthesis of chiral amines, which are ubiquitous in many life-saving pharmaceuticals and advanced agrochemicals.
